Repairing a pier and beam foundation can be a substantial investment, with costs varying widely depending on several key factors. The severity of the damage is a primary factor. Minor settling may only require a few posts, while significant structural issues could necessitate extensive repairs involving beams, concrete, and even soil stabilization. Location also plays a role, with labor costs differing significantly across regions. Additionally, the accessibility of the foundation can impact the overall cost, as challenging terrain or tight spaces may require specialized equipment and expertise. It's crucial to obtain multiple bids from reputable contractors specializing in pier and beam foundation repair. Don't hesitate to ask about their experience, warranties, and payment schedules. Thoroughly reviewing the scope of work outlined in each quote will help you make an informed decision. Determining the price of pier and beam foundation repair can be a bit like solving a complex puzzle. Several key variables come into play, impacting the overall estimate. The magnitude of the damage is a primary aspect, with larger repairs naturally requiring more resources and labor. The accessibility of the affected area also impacts pricing, as difficult-to-reach locations may necessitate additional equipment. Soil types play a significant role too. Challenging soil layers can make repairs click here more labor-intensive, driving up the aggregate price. Finally, the area where the repair is needed can affect prices due to regional labor and material prices. Tackling pier and beam foundation repair can be a sizable investment.
